| Air Assault is NOT an enlistment option. Fort campbell IS an enlistment option. He can request to be stationed at Campbell. Which I can tell you ain't happening because they are going downrange very shortly. They're locked up tight for assignments. He needs to be enlisting for the 82d, in my opion.
